Personalized Health Coaching for Lung Cancer Management: Enhancing Quality of Life
Lung cancer remains a leading cause of cancer-related morbidity and mortality worldwide. As systemic therapy prolongs survival, improving patients' quality of life (QoL) has become a central goal of holistic care. Personalized nursing interventions, tailored to individual patient needs, have shown promise in oncology but lack large-scale evaluation in lung cancer populations.
Understanding the Need for Personalized Health Coaching
Most existing models are disease-agnostic or narrowly focused on toxicity management, with limited evidence specifically evaluating the role of personalized nursing in enhancing overall QoL among lung cancer patients. To address this gap, personalized health coaching for lung cancer management is gaining attention as a valuable approach to improve patient outcomes.

What is Personalized Health Coaching for Lung Cancer Management?
Personalized health coaching is an individualized approach that empowers patients to take control of their health and well-being. This coaching provides patients with the tools, knowledge, and support they need to manage their lung cancer and its associated symptoms, such as pain, fatigue, and anxiety. By tailoring the coaching to each patient's unique needs and preferences, healthcare teams can optimize treatment outcomes and improve QoL.
